Tự động hóa chỉ thực sự có giá trị khi không âm thầm làm sai

🎯 MỤC TIÊU BÀI HỌC
Sau bài này, bạn sẽ:
- Hiểu vì sao automation hay “chết ngầm”
- Biết các loại lỗi phổ biến trong Make.com scenario
- Thiết kế scenario có khả năng:
- Phát hiện lỗi
- Xử lý lỗi
- Ghi log & cảnh báo
- Giảm rủi ro:
- Dữ liệu sai
- Báo cáo thiếu
- Automation chạy mà không ai biết là sai
👉 Phù hợp cho:
- Người đang dùng Make.com cho Excel, Google Sheets, Power BI
- Doanh nghiệp bắt đầu phụ thuộc automation vào vận hành
⚠️ VẤN ĐỀ THỰC TẾ: AUTOMATION CHẾT NGẦM NGUY HIỂM HƠN CHẾT HẲN
Trong thực tế, lỗi automation thường:
- ❌ Không báo lỗi
- ❌ Không gửi cảnh báo
- ❌ Chạy… nhưng sai dữ liệu
Ví dụ rất đời:
- Báo cáo thiếu ngày
- Hóa đơn không được gửi
- Nhân sự không nhận thông báo
- Quản lý phát hiện sai số sau cả tháng
👉 Automation sai = sai trên diện rộng.
🧠 TƯ DUY ĐÚNG KHI LÀM AUTOMATION BẰNG MAKE.COM
Automation không chỉ cần chạy – mà cần chạy đúng, biết lỗi, và chết an toàn
Một scenario tốt phải trả lời được:
- Nếu API lỗi thì sao?
- Nếu dữ liệu trống thì sao?
- Nếu bước giữa thất bại thì sao?
- Ai là người biết đầu tiên khi có lỗi?
Nếu không có câu trả lời → automation là bom hẹn giờ.
🧪 DỮ LIỆU MẪU: LOG LỖI TỪ SCENARIO (≥ 15 DÒNG)
Giả sử bạn thiết kế log lỗi ra Google Sheets / Excel:
| log_id | scenario_name | step_name | error_type | error_message | data_id | created_at |
|---|---|---|---|---|---|---|
| L001 | HR_Report | Get Excel | API Error | Timeout | E001 | 2025-01-01 08:05 |
| L002 | HR_Report | Parse Data | Data Error | Null value | E002 | 2025-01-01 08:05 |
| L003 | Invoice_Send | Send Email | SMTP Error | Auth failed | INV01 | 2025-01-02 09:10 |
| L004 | Inventory | Update Stock | Logic Error | Negative qty | SP01 | 2025-01-02 10:00 |
| L005 | HR_Report | Upload BI | API Error | 500 error | E003 | 2025-01-03 08:00 |
| L006 | Invoice_Send | Read Sheet | Data Error | Missing column | INV02 | 2025-01-03 09:00 |
| L007 | Inventory | Filter Data | Logic Error | Condition false | SP02 | 2025-01-04 11:20 |
| L008 | HR_Report | Get Excel | API Error | File not found | E004 | 2025-01-05 08:05 |
| L009 | Invoice_Send | Send Email | SMTP Error | Rate limit | INV03 | 2025-01-05 09:30 |
| L010 | Inventory | Update Stock | API Error | Timeout | SP03 | 2025-01-06 10:45 |
| L011 | HR_Report | Parse Data | Data Error | Invalid date | E005 | 2025-01-06 08:10 |
| L012 | Invoice_Send | Create PDF | Logic Error | Template error | INV04 | 2025-01-07 09:00 |
| L013 | Inventory | Read API | API Error | Unauthorized | SP04 | 2025-01-07 11:00 |
| L014 | HR_Report | Upload BI | API Error | Dataset locked | E006 | 2025-01-08 08:00 |
| L015 | Invoice_Send | Send Email | SMTP Error | Attachment missing | INV05 | 2025-01-08 09:15 |
👉 Đây là dữ liệu sống còn để quản lý automation.
🛠️ STEP BY STEP: THIẾT KẾ SCENARIO CHỐNG LỖI TRONG MAKE.COM
🔹 STEP 1: Nhận diện các nhóm lỗi phổ biến
Trong Make.com, lỗi thường rơi vào 4 nhóm:
- API Error (timeout, 401, 500)
- Data Error (null, sai format)
- Logic Error (điều kiện sai)
- External Error (email, webhook, Power BI)
👉 Mỗi nhóm cần chiến lược xử lý khác nhau.
🔹 STEP 2: Dùng Error Handler cho từng module quan trọng
- Không để scenario “vỡ” toàn bộ
- Gắn Error Handler tại:
- Module đọc dữ liệu
- Module gửi dữ liệu
- Module API bên ngoài
👉 Lỗi xảy ra → chuyển hướng xử lý, không dừng hệ thống.
🔹 STEP 3: Ghi log lỗi ra nơi tập trung
- Ghi log ra:
- Google Sheets
- Excel
- Database
- Bắt buộc có:
- Scenario
- Step
- Thời gian
- Dữ liệu liên quan
👉 Log là bằng chứng, không phải để debug cảm tính.
🔹 STEP 4: Thiết kế cảnh báo thông minh
Không phải lỗi nào cũng:
- Gửi email
- Gửi chat
Gợi ý:
- Lỗi nghiêm trọng → gửi ngay
- Lỗi lặp → gom lại báo cáo
- Lỗi dữ liệu nhỏ → log để xử lý sau
👉 Tránh “spam cảnh báo” khiến không ai đọc.
🔹 STEP 5: Fail Gracefully – Chết an toàn
Ví dụ:
- 1 nhân viên lỗi → bỏ qua, chạy tiếp
- 1 hóa đơn lỗi → log, không dừng batch
- 1 ngày lỗi → không ghi sai dữ liệu
👉 Automation không được phép làm sai âm thầm.
📊 PHÂN TÍCH GIÁ TRỊ CỦA QUẢN LÝ LỖI
| Tiêu chí | Không quản lý lỗi | Có quản lý lỗi |
|---|---|---|
| Phát hiện sự cố | Trễ | Ngay |
| Sai dữ liệu | Cao | Thấp |
| Phụ thuộc cá nhân | Cao | Thấp |
| Độ tin cậy | Thấp | Cao |
| Mở rộng hệ thống | Rủi ro | An toàn |
🧾 KẾT LUẬN & ĐÁNH GIÁ
- Automation không đáng sợ
- Automation không kiểm soát mới đáng sợ
- Make.com mạnh, nhưng:
- Không tự bảo vệ bạn khỏi lỗi
- Không tự thiết kế chiến lược an toàn
👉 Quản lý lỗi là bước trưởng thành của automation, không phải phần phụ.
🚀 GỢI Ý ÁP DỤNG THỰC TẾ
👥 Nhân sự
- Báo cáo thiếu dữ liệu → phát hiện sớm
- Automation nghỉ lễ → không sai dữ liệu
💰 Kế toán
- Hóa đơn lỗi → không gửi nhầm
- Chứng từ thiếu → log để xử lý
📦 Quản lý kho
- API lỗi → không cập nhật sai tồn
- Dữ liệu bất thường → cảnh báo ngay